A correct resin nose set is in design by Red Star Scale Models

Source: https://www.facebook.com/redstarscalemodels/posts/594167490708437

 

Quote

Here is a little preview of something we are working on for the upcoming Hobby Boss 1:48 Su-34 - this should be an easy update to correct the shape of the nose of the kit. These are only the initial renderings - these will continue to be refined, however, this should also allow you a voice in the process, as we'd like to have the best balance between accuracy, ease of use and price! More to come on the Su-34 soon!
